A coastguard team rushed to the aid of a sailor who suffered burns after an explosion on his boat.

Thames Coastguard received a 999 call at 12.54pm last Monday from a man on board a boat in Tollesbury Marina.

A small explosion had occurred on the boat and the sailor had suffered burns.

West Mersea Coastguard Team were called to the scene and assisted the caller.

The East of England Ambulance Service were called at 12.52pm sent a rapid response vehicle, an ambulance officer, an ambulance and Essex Air Ambulance to the Marina.

The man, believed to be in his 50s, was taken to Broomfield Hospital by air ambulance for further treatment to his burns.
